I have found another solution that has stopped all crashing for me.

1. Set Terrain to high

2. Right Click on the Unbound.exe > Properties > Compatibility - Tick Disable Full Screen optimisations  

3. As Above -- Right Click on the Unbound.exe > Properties > Compatibility - Click on Change High DPI Settings Button > Bottom Checkbox, Tick it "Override High DPI Scaling Behaviour" and from the drop down choose application.

Doing all of this has the made the game work without a single crash for me. Steps 2 - 3 are what stops Gotham Knights from crashing too. I am on WIN 11, but this could work for WIN 10 as well.

I hope this helps.
